summaryrefslogtreecommitdiffstats
path: root/config/kona/powerhint.xml
blob: 4bc9ee79a31d76c2587bd8c908f5848ffacb7706 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
<?xml version="1.0" encoding="utf-8" ?>

<!--
/* Copyright (c) 2019, The Linux Foundation. All rights reserved.
 *
 * Redistribution and use in source and binary forms, with or without
 * modification, are permitted provided that the following conditions are
 * met:
 *     * Redistributions of source code must retain the above copyright
 *       notice, this list of conditions and the following disclaimer.
 *     * Redistributions in binary form must reproduce the above
 *       copyright notice, this list of conditions and the following
 *       disclaimer in the documentation and/or other materials provided
 *       with the distribution.
 *     * Neither the name of The Linux Foundation nor the names of its
 *       contributors may be used to endorse or promote products derived
 *       from this software without specific prior written permission.
 *
 * THIS SOFTWARE IS PROVIDED "AS IS" AND ANY EXPRESS OR IMPLIED
 * W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TIES OF
 * M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E AND NON-INFRINGEMENT
 * ARE DISCLAIMED.  IN NO EVENT SHALL THE COPYRIGHT OWNER OR CONTRIBUTORS
 * BE LIABLE FOR ANY DIRECT, INDIRECT, INCIDENTAL, SPECIAL, EXEMPLARY, OR
 * CONSEQUENTIAL DAMAGES (INCLUDING, BUT NOT LIMITED TO, PROCUREMENT OF
 * S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, DATA, OR PROFITS; OR
 * BUSINESS INTERRUPTION) HOWEVER CAUSED AND ON ANY THEORY OF LIABILITY,
 * W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T (INCLUDING NEGLIGENCE
 * O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N
 * I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E.
 */
-->
<HintConfigs>
    <Powerhint>
        <!--video encode 30 fps-->
        <Config
            Id="0x00001203" Enable="true" Target="kona"
            Resources="" />

        <!--sustained performance-->
        <Config
            Id="0x00001206" Enable="true" Target="kona"
            Resources=""/>
        <!--vr mode-->
        <Config
            Id="0x00001207" Enable="true" Target="kona"
            Resources=""/>

        <!--vr mode sustained performance-->
        <Config
            Id="0x00001301" Enable="true" Target="kona"
            Resources=""/>

        <!-- qvr level cpu1 gpu1 -->
        <!-- B CPU - Cluster min freq ~.864 Ghz -->
        <!-- B CPU - Cluster max freq ~.2.016 Ghz -->
        <!-- L CPU - Cluster min freq ~.576 Ghz -->
        <!-- L CPU - Cluster max freq ~1.267 Ghz -->
        <!-- P CPU - PRIME CPU min freq ~.941 Ghz-->
        <!-- P CPU - PRIME CPU max freq ~2.054Ghz -->
        <!-- GPU - min pwrlevel 5 (freq 215 Mhz) -->
        <!-- GPU - max pwrlevel 0 (freq 600 Mhz) -->
        <!-- Min Big CPUs 3 -->
        <!-- Min Prime CPUs 1 -->
        <!-- Idefinite Duration -->
        <Config
            Id="0x0000130A" Enable="true" Target="kona" Timeout="0"
            Resources="0x40800000, 0x360, 0x40804000, 0x7E0, 0x40800100, 0x240,
            0x40804100, 0x4F3, 0x40800200, 0x3AD, 0x40804200, 0x806, 0x42804000, 0x3,
            0x42808000, 0x0, 0x41000000, 0x3, 0x41000200, 0x1"/>

        <!--camera general-->
        <!--CPU-LLC BWMON - Set sample_ms 16 -->
        <!--CPU-LLC BWMON - Set io_percent 80 -->
        <!--CPU-LLC BWMON - Set hyst_length hyst_trigger hist memory 0 -->
        <Config
            Id="0x00001331" Enable="true" Timeout="0" Target="kona"
            Resources="0x41820000, 0x10, 0x41808000, 0x50, 0x4180C000, 0"/>

        <!--camera 60fps-->
        <!--CPU-LLC BWMON - Set sample_ms 16 -->
        <!--CPU-LLC BWMON - Set io_percent 80 -->
        <!--CPU-LLC BWMON - Set hyst_length hyst_trigger hist memory 0 -->
        <Config
            Id="0x00001332" Enable="true" Timeout="0" Target="kona"
            Resources="0x41820000, 0x10, 0x41808000, 0x50, 0x4180C000, 0"/>

        <!--video encode HFR 480 fps-->
        <!--MPCTLV3_ALL_CPUS_PWR_CLPS_DIS, 0x1-->
        <!--MPCTLV3_MIN_FREQ_CLUSTER_LITTLE_CORE_0, CPU_SILVER_LEVEL_15 (1036800 kHz)-->
        <!--MPCTLV3_MIN_FREQ_CLUSTER_BIG_CORE_0, CPU_GOLD_LEVEL_12 (1228800 kHz)-->
        <!--MPCTLV3_SCHED_DOWNMIGRATE, 0x14-->
        <!--MPCTLV3_SCHED_UPMIGRATE, 0x1E-->
        <!--CPU-LLC BWMON - Set sample_ms 10 -->
        <!--CPU-LLC BWMON - Set io_percent 80 -->
        <!--CPU-LLC BWMON - Set hyst_length hyst_trigger hist memory 0 -->
        <Config
            Id="0x00001334" Enable="true" Timeout="0" Target="kona"
            Resources="0x40400000, 0x1, 0x40800100, 0x40C, 0x40800000, 0x4CC, 0x40C20000, 0x14, 0x40C1C000, 0x1E, 0x41820000, 0x0A, 0x41808000, 0x50, 0x4180C000, 0"/>
    </Powerhint>
</HintConfigs>